description Accurate segmentation of thyroid nodules in ultrasound images is crucial for the diagnosis of thyroid cancer and preoperative planning. However, the segmentation of thyroid nodules is challenging due to their irregular shape, blurred boundary, and uneven echo texture. To address these challenges, a novel Mamba- and ResNet-based dual-branch network (MRDB) is proposed. Specifically, the visual state space block (VSSB) from Mamba and ResNet-34 are utilized to construct a dual encoder for extracting global semantics and local details, and establishing multi-dimensional feature connections. Meanwhile, an upsampling–convolution strategy is employed in the left decoder focusing on image size and detail reconstruction. A convolution–upsampling strategy is used in the right decoder to emphasize gradual feature refinement and recovery. To facilitate the interaction between local details and global context within the encoder and decoder, cross-skip connection is introduced. Additionally, a novel hybrid loss function is proposed to improve the boundary segmentation performance of thyroid nodules. Experimental results show that MRDB outperforms the state-of-the-art approaches with DSC of 90.02% and 80.6% on two public thyroid nodule datasets, TN3K and TNUI-2021, respectively. Furthermore, experiments on a third external dataset, DDTI, demonstrate that our method improves the DSC by 10.8% compared to baseline and exhibits good generalization to clinical small-scale thyroid nodule datasets. The proposed MRDB can effectively improve thyroid nodule segmentation accuracy and has great potential for clinical applications.
